Output 40faf430a61898d42fc3bc4496b59a344c60ca6c68d7fe9a6ad8efb32d839c6b:1

value
16715857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e7a3a75b6a6f125b060c0c66dab63691629fcf1 OP_EQUAL
address
35vmRwfAuhKFEr11957URfRjovP8bvsutr
transaction
40faf430a61898d42fc3bc4496b59a344c60ca6c68d7fe9a6ad8efb32d839c6b
spent
true